What do Gary Lineker and The Spice Girls have in common? The answer might surprise you: Walkers Crisps! Yes, that's right, the former England footballer and the iconic 90s girl group are both linked to this popular snack food.

For Gary Lineker, Walkers Crisps have been a major part of his career since 1995 when he became the face of the brand. His presence in their advertising campaigns has helped to make Walkers one of the most recognizable crisp brands in the UK. Lineker's association with Walkers has even led to the creation of special edition flavors inspired by his favorite foods.

As for The Spice Girls, they too have a connection to Walkers Crisps. In 1997, the group teamed up with Walkers to promote a limited-edition line of crisps featuring flavors like "Spicy Sizzler" and "Cheese and Chive Melody". The collaboration was a huge success and helped to cement the group's status as pop culture icons.
